The Decision to Leak

Edward Snowden, faced with an overwhelming sense of anxiety, prepares for a pivotal interview with journalist Glenn Greenwald. He reflects on his fear of arrest and imprisonment but understands the critical importance of conveying his story about the NSA's mass surveillance of American citizens. This deep-rooted commitment to transparency stems from his belief that the public has a right to know about government overreach and its implications for democracy. Ultimately, Snowden arrives at the realization that releasing the information is an act of moral duty rather than personal gain.
